| V-Sync Builds Low-Cost Clearance System Using Linux,
mobile Phones |
|---|
V-Sync Co., Ltd. announced development of a
pay-settlement system called "CoCyph" for petty amounts of money used in combination with portable phones.
The company based the CoCyph system on its experiences in music distribution to mini disks through multimedia kiosk terminals. The company has Linux installed into servers at its music-distribution center and Kiosk terminals at shops. Likewise, Linux is adopted as the operating system for servers providing the clearance infrastructure.
